Output 15674b7ae9a99f7a754b7ac2ec2fe6be03a060764939b98af185bbf7ae53f909:0

value
2625512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36da908fa3fb304e6a7a214cfb2e5d94d7f65427 OP_EQUAL
address
36h4F3UxwyUzD8AQw1v1aDYhjFchCMb9V2
transaction
15674b7ae9a99f7a754b7ac2ec2fe6be03a060764939b98af185bbf7ae53f909
confirmations
433597
spent
true